It looks good on paper. Private domain registrations keep domain owners and their respective administrative, marketing and technical departments from being deluged with unsolicited email and telemarketing calls. Sounds good, right? No need for your accounts payable department to field calls from an overzealous sales person selling the latest Web widget to anyone they can get a phone number or email address for. Before you run off and pay associated fees with private domain registration, it's important to think about the impact that it may have on consumers. Since many website's simply don't put the updated contact information of each and every employee online (for good reason) what if someone really has a legitimate reason to contact you - you may miss out on potential sales, partnerships or opportunities.
